The film is based on a true story of a young teenage German Jew named Henry Weiss and his journey during the 20th century as the only survivor of his family during the holocaust. Pursuing his life journey he finds refuge in England, is initially arrested with all German aliens and then joins the British Armed Forces to return to Europe on D- Day. In times of threat, fear and deep despair Henry find that his only way to survive is to capitalize his passion and skill for writing, reading, learning. Through a sequence of strange historic coincidences Henry returns to his native country Germany to become one of its top diplomats, but never forgetting what had happened to his family. For him it is the only way to find inner peace and forgiveness. Against the backdrop of recent global refugee challenges, “The Century Traveler” stages refugee issues from a very different perspective, but nonetheless maintains its political relevance.
The project is scheduled to be shot on location in Berlin, London, Isle of Man and Northern France as a German-UK co-production.
